Years: 1653 - 1653
The evolution of Montrèal and of all New France is essentially guaranteed by the arrival of another one hundred and forty individuals at Ville Marie on November 16, 1653.
Marguerite Bourgeoys founds the Congrégation de Notre-Dame, Montrèal's first school, in this year.
